Resident and Business Support –  Investigator

Middlesbrough

Revenues and Benefits as part of the wider Resident and Business Support Service provides vital services to the Council in the collection of Council Tax and Business Rates, and the assessment and payment of Housing Benefit and Council Tax Reduction.

The service is looking to target and improve collections for both council tax and business rates and is looking to recruit a highly motivated individual to the role of Investigator.

The Revenues and Benefits service is a growing and fulfilling service area, with lots of potential for a long term career within the service or the council.

In line with the Council’s values and as part of a busy and fast moving environment, the successful candidate will investigate and inspect both domestic and commercial properties within the Middlesbrough area with a key focus on empty properties in particular long-term empty properties. The role will involve some virtual and on-site home visits to determine eligibility for Housing Benefit and/or Council Tax Reduction/and other discounts. 

The role will involve travelling within the Middlesbrough area and falls under essential car user. As such, access to a car is required to fulfil this role. 

You will have a good standard of education to GCSE level or equivalent, be able to build excellent relationships with a strong focus on team work, be well organised, and able to communicate effectively both verbally and in writing.

Our staff are able to work alone, self-manage and work well as part of a bigger team. We are looking for an approachable candidate with a ‘can do’ attitude, who is highly motivated with a flexible approach to working hours.

Due to the nature of the work, previous experience in either Revenues and/or Benefits is essential. Full training will be given to the successful applicant.

As the role is a fixed term contract for 12 months, internal applicants will need to secure approval from their Manager for a secondment to this role.The above post is subject to an enhanced Disclosure and Barring Service (DBS)
